Original Description
François Aimé Louis Dumoulin’s Bäuerliche Gesellschaft beim Tanz ("Peasant Society Dancing") is a vibrant depiction of rural merriment, capturing the joyous spontaneity of a peasant dance in the 18th century. The painting exudes warmth and movement, with figures swaying dynamically amid rustic surroundings, their expressions animated with laughter and camaraderie. Dumoulin, a Swiss artist influenced by Rococo sensibilities, renders the scene with delicate brushwork and pastoral charm, blending realism with decorative elegance. Historically, the work reflects the European fascination with idealized rural life during the Enlightenment, contrasting urban sophistication with bucolic purity. Though lesser-known than contemporaries like Watteau or Fragonard, Dumoulin’s piece is a valuable testament to the period’s genre painting, offering insight into social customs and artistic narratives of the time.
